Thunderstorm Wind in Lee County, Texas: 70 recorded events between 1963 and 2024. The strongest on record measured 86. That places the county #2,561 nationally and #190 statewide for this hazard.

Severe thunderstorms moved into Lee County in the late afternoon. They began producing severe winds as they approached US77, knocking down trees and power lines from near Lincoln eastward to near Dime Box. The storm also destroyed outbuildings and damaged several mobile homes along the path. Near Dime Box the storms destroyed several barns, with the damage estimated near $200,000.
Widespread wind damage in the derecho was reported across Lee County by wind gusts estimated at 60 to 70 knots. The storms knocked over trees and power lines, damaged roofs and windows, and destroyed barns and outbuildings.
High winds blew an 18-wheel trailer off a bridge and into a creek along US77 2 miles north of Lexington. Other severe thunderstorm winds knocked down trees and power lines in the city of Lexington. Some residents were left without power for few hours.

Where does the thunderstorm wind data for Lee County come from?
All events come from the NOAA/NCEI Storm Events Database, the federal public-domain archive of severe weather reports. Dates are UTC, damage is as reported and not inflation-adjusted, and the most recent entries may still be revised.
